How To Choose The Best Black Coffee Machine

Selecting a black coffee machine involves balancing your daily volume needs with the level of control you want over flavor. A machine that fits your lifestyle will save time and consistently deliver a satisfying cup.

Brew Capacity and Physical Footprint

Consider how much coffee you brew at once. A compact 5-cup machine is ideal for solo drinkers or small kitchens, while a 12-cup brewer suits families or entertaining. Measure your counter space, as some models have a slender depth to fit under cabinets, while others with removable reservoirs might require more room for access.

Brew Technology and Flavor Customization

For rich black coffee, look for features like adjustable brew strength (bold/regular), small-batch settings for full flavor when making 1-4 cups, and specialized modes for iced coffee that prevent dilution. Showerhead design, like vortex or multi-stream technology, ensures even saturation of grounds for balanced extraction.

Ease of Use and Maintenance

Programmable timers, intuitive touch controls, and auto-clean cycles simplify your routine. A removable water tank makes filling easier, while a thermal carafe keeps coffee hot without a warming plate that can scorch flavor. Regular descaling is essential; machines with clear reminders help maintain performance.

Understanding the Specs

Brew Strength & Small Batch Settings

These features are critical for flavor. Brew strength controls water flow or saturation time to extract more flavor for a “bold” cup. A small batch (1-4 cup) setting adjusts the brewing parameters so a smaller amount of coffee isn’t under-extracted and weak. Without it, making just a few cups can taste watered down.

Thermal Carafe vs. Glass Carafe

A thermal carafe (stainless steel vacuum-insulated) keeps coffee hot for hours without applying external heat, preserving flavor and preventing burnt or stale notes. A glass carafe sits on a warming plate, which is convenient but can continue cooking the coffee, potentially altering its taste over time. Your preference for flavor preservation versus constant heat access guides this choice.

FAQ

What is the main advantage of a thermal carafe?
A thermal carafe uses vacuum insulation to keep coffee hot for several hours without a warming plate. This prevents the coffee from continuing to “cook,” which can produce bitter, scorched flavors. It’s ideal for preserving the intended taste of your brew from the first cup to the last.
Can I make good iced coffee with a regular drip machine?
You can, but dedicated iced coffee settings are better. They typically use a stronger, more concentrated brew cycle to account for the ice that will melt and dilute the coffee. Using a regular brew cycle over ice often results in a weak, watery cup. Look for a machine with a specific “Over Ice” or “Iced Coffee” mode.
How important is a cleaning or descaling reminder?
Very important for long-term performance. Mineral deposits from water (scale) build up inside the machine, slowing brew times, lowering water temperature, and eventually causing failures. A machine with an automatic reminder takes the guesswork out of maintenance, ensuring your coffee continues to taste its best and the brewer lasts longer.
Is a single-serve pod machine wasteful?
It can be, due to the single-use plastic pods. However, many pod systems now offer recyclable or compostable options, and most machines are compatible with reusable filters that let you use your own ground coffee. If environmental impact is a concern, look for systems with eco-friendly pod commitments or opt for a traditional drip or pour-over machine.
